8.—(1) This paragraph applies to a complaint made in accordance with the provisions of the National Health Service (Complaints) Regulations 2004(1) (“the 2004 Regulations”) or the Local Authority Social Services and National Health Service Complaints (England) Regulations 2009(2) (“the 2009 Regulations”) in relation to NHS Professionals, whether made before, on or after 1st April 2010.
(2) The Secretary of State shall, on or after 1st April 2010, handle any complaint to which paragraph (1) applies, in accordance with the 2004 Regulations or, as the case may be, the 2009 Regulations, as if the Secretary of State was a Special Health Authority and the complaint has been made in relation to that Authority.
